Characteristics of Two-Ear Crimp Hose Clamps
Two-ear crimp hose clamps are designed to offer superior grip and sealing capabilities. Made from high-strength materials such as stainless steel or carbon steel, these clamps are resistant to corrosion, chemicals, and environmental factors, ensuring a long service life. The two-ear design provides a symmetrical and uniform sealing surface, allowing for a more even distribution of pressure around the hose. This translates to enhanced sealing performance, minimizing the chances of leaks that can lead to equipment failure or fluid loss.
The crimping process used in manufacturing these hose clamps involves deforming the material around the hose to create a tight, secure fit. This method ensures a strong connection that can withstand vibrations, pressure fluctuations, and thermal expansions. The ease of installation is another hallmark of high-quality two-ear crimp hose clamps; with the right tooling, they can be applied quickly and effectively.

Applications in Various Industries
The applications of high-quality two-ear crimp hose clamps are extensive. In the automotive industry, they are commonly used to secure radiator hoses, fuel lines, and vacuum tubes, ensuring the safe transport of fluids under pressure. Similarly, in the aerospace sector, these clamps contribute to the reliability of hydraulic systems, where precision and safety are paramount.
In agriculture, two-ear crimp clamps are utilized in irrigation systems and chemical sprayers, requiring robust solutions to prevent leaks that could affect crop health. Moreover, in construction, these clamps secure hoses for various machinery, including pumps and compressors, where downtime can lead to significant financial losses.
